Butwal Power Company Publishes Its First Quarter Report; Has It Performed As Per Investors Expectations?

Sun, Nov 14, 2021 8:32 AM on Company Analysis, Latest,

Butwal Power Company Limited (BPCL) has reported an increment in net profit by 46.19% in the first quarter (Q1) of the current FY 2078/79. The profit increased to Rs. 7.58 crores in this quarter from Rs. 5.18 crores in the corresponding quarter of the previous year.

BPCL has sold electricity worth Rs. 20.76 crores and collected revenue from other sources worth Rs. 3.31 crores by the end of Q1.

Its reserve fund stands at Rs. 4.13 Arba with share capital at Rs 2.95 Arba.

As per the management, the Nyadi Hydropower project (NHP) 30 MW is almost in the completion phase with civil, hydromechanical, and electromechanical works almost completed (NHL recently concluded its IPO). Further, the company has completed the feasibility study and EIA of its 7.9 MW Chino Khola Hydropower Project and has applied for the generation license. The generation license for the Lower Manang Marsyangdi Hydroelectric Project (LMMHEP) at a capacity of 140 MW has been reoptimized, however, the capacity is revised to 139.2 MW. BPCL has acquired MMHEP to develop with Chinese JV partners for which generation license has been received for 282 MW capacity which is re-optimized at 135 MW. The company has also acquired 327 MW Upper Marsyandgi-2 Hydroelectric project (UM2HEP). The management further mentions that FDI has already been approved by IBN and the process for Project Development Agreement (PDA) negotiation is being initiated. The company expects to start the construction of all three projects immediately after PPA and financial disclosure.

The company sits in a fair liquidity position of 13.41 times. The acceptable ratio is 1.5 times.

Its annualized earning per share stands at Rs. 10.27. The net worth per share at Rs 240.07 and the P/E ratio stood at 48.66 times.
